Description:

As a developer using Amazon Q Developer in Visual Studio 2022, I would like to have a usage analytics dashboard that provides insights into my interaction with Amazon Q.

Requested Metrics:

Metric | Description
-- | --
Total interactions | Number of chat conversations and inline suggestions
Feature breakdown | Usage split by Chat, Inline Completions, /dev, /test, /docs, /review
Time saved | Estimated time saved per interaction
Acceptance rate | How often suggestions were accepted vs dismissed
Daily/Weekly/Monthly trends | Usage patterns over time

Environment:

IDE: Visual Studio 2022

Extension: Amazon Q Developer

OS: Windows
